CLASS_DEV_ITER_EXIT(9) Device drivers infrastructure CLASS_DEV_ITER_EXIT(9)NAMEclass_dev_iter_exit - finish iterationSYNOPSISvoid class_dev_iter_exit(struct class_dev_iter * iter);ARGUMENTSiter class iterator to finishDESCRIPTIONFinish an iteration. Always call this function after iteration is complete whether the iteration ran till the end or not.COPYRIGHTKernel Hackers Manual 2.6. July 2010 CLASS_DEV_ITER_EXIT(9)
